New Cohesity Research Reveals Companies Pay Millions in Ransom

Alarmingly, close to 8 in 10 (79 percent) respondents said their company had been the ‘victim of a ransomware attack’ between June and December. The cyber threat landscape is expected to get even worse in 2024, with 96 percent of respondents saying the threat of cyberattacks to their industry will increase this year and over 7 in 10 (71 percent) predicting it will increase by more than 50 percent.

Fuseproject Partners with Functionland to Design Decentralized Cloud Storage Alternative

FxBlox represents the first step toward Functionland’s mission of ending the “rental web” with a user-owned, decentralized cloud alternative. It allows users to own their server, plugging into a network that doesn’t rely on big tech’s cloud services—or charge subscription fees.

Infinidat Solutions Awarded Top-5 Cyber Secure Backup Target by DCIG

The DCIG report states, “Each enterprise’s requirements for how they manage backups and for facilitating fast recoveries will influence their choice between these two Infinidat systems. Enterprises that need a backup target that maximizes available storage capacity should choose the InfiniGuard B4320. This model scales over 50PBs of storage capacity and offers data deduplication, and it’s important to note it uses an InfiniBox as its back-end storage.”

Qumulo Partners with Superna on Real-Time Ransomware Protection

Superna Data Security Edition for Qumulo not only detects malicious behavior at the onset (often referred to as the ‘burrowing event’) but also automates access lockout. Superna’s native integrations with SIEM, SOAR and ticketing platforms automatically alerts administrators and other users involved in incident response, providing them with the information required to accurately prioritize the incident.
